Job Description

Administers para-professional nursing care. Duties include, but are not limited to preparing patient for physician, administering and recording laboratory tests. Assists in coordinating organization of patient needs including preparing and organizing patient clinic charts.

Job Responsibility

Collaborates with members of the health care team in coordinating and implementing plans for patient care.May record patient history for medical staff review.

Performs measurement and screening procedures according to protocol which may include but is not limited to height, weight, head circumference, blood pressure, pulse, temperature, audiometry and vision testing.Records and plots findings on patient chart.

Collects blood specimens and assists physician or nurses in collection of blood specimens as required.Completes requisitions, labels and routes specimens according to standard procedure.

Collects urine specimens.May perform throat cultures, and buccal smears as directed.,Completes requisitions, labels and routes specimens according to standard procedure.

May perform electrocardiograms in accordance with physician orders.

Assists physicians and nurses with special procedures and examinations including but not limited to L.P., pelvic exam, etc.Secures supplies; ensures patient is properly undressed and draped; provides instruments to physicians; holds patient as required; and assists patient after examination.

Maintains orderliness and cleanliness of examination rooms; stocks assigned rooms and cupboards and insures that par levels of supplies are maintained on a daily basis.

Insures data collected for procedures performed is recorded clearly and accurately on appropriate forms and in medical records.

Performs variety of other functions such as maintaining medical records, processing insurance forms, preparing financial records, etc.

Performs related duties, as required.

Job Qualification

High School Diploma or equivalent, required.

Completion of a six (6) month to one (1) year course in an accredited Medical Assistant program, required.

Prior experience and demonstrated competence as a medical assistant, preferred.

Typing 30 wpm, required. Basic mathematical aptitude, desirable.

Ability to communicate effectively.
